What you can expect from me

Your first session is a chance for us to get to know each other in a relaxed, supportive space. We’ll talk about what brought you in, what you’re hoping for, and any questions or concerns you may have. There’s no pressure to share everything at once—we’ll move at a pace that feels comfortable for you. I’ll also explain how I work so you have a clear sense of what to expect as we begin this process together.
